Artworks Basic 1.9.0.5

Composition Software with "real time" methods for Art

Artworks Basic is a robust "composition" tool with unique features tailor made to help with "real world" painting.

Features include the world's first "real time" color study tools and color reference system to study lighting and color effects, an interactive canvas window to frame pleasing compositions, a grid overlay for drawing proportions, a "golden mean" composition grid to arrange good focal points in your composition, grisaille underlay tools and controls, basic photo-editing filters, and painting effects filters to help with style.

What's more, the software comes with a printed color wheel, value scale, and chroma intensity scale to interpret screen colors, plan color schemes, and mix colors reliably and accurately (see details below). These charts alone add considerable value to the the product.

G-Lab™ 2.0 (Gagnon) Color Wheel

Included with Artworks Basic

The G-Lab™ 2.0 Color Wheel has 32 complements (hues) arranged opposite each other in the traditional form of a circle. The difference between this color wheel and a traditional color wheel for mixing paints is that the hues are arranged into eight hue families based upon "golden mean" proportions and they are gray balanced upon optical behaviors... not pigment behaviors.

The benefit is that you can use this color wheel to interpret screen colors, make color notes, share color solutions, plan color arrangements, and mix colors using our three stage method.

When mixing color with paints, you can use this color wheel with value scale and chroma scale (see below), as a consistent frame of reference to mix hundreds of subtle colors. These charts save you time, help you build confidence, and it reduce waste.

Quality Printing: Gray balanced using the Gagnon method and precisely* measured with spectrophotometer, this color wheel is reliably printed with "light fast" archival inks on acid free paper and laminated for protection from environmental influences.

Dimensions: 11.5 cms x 16 cms or 4.5 " x 6.25 "

Other Notes: The G-Lab™ 2.0 Color Wheel is a gray balanced color wheel for both "real time" (digital) and "real world" (pigment) media. It works hand-in-hand with the "real time" color study tools in Artworks Basic. The software comes with a Color Tutorial that explains how to use this chart.

Also, the highest chroma in the outermost ring is High 8 (H8). This is more than high enough for most "real world" art applicaitons.

G-Lab™ 2.0 Value Scale - 16 Half Tone Grays

Included with Artworks Basic

The G-Lab™ 2.0 Value Scale has 16 half-tone gray levels arranged in steps from dark to light. The highest value on this scale is 8+ which approximately 86% and represents a lightness range of 86% to 92% light (using CIE L*a*b* D65). This is more than sufficient to measure the lightest values when painting.

Use this scale to convert screen values into pigment values, measure the value on pigment surfaces, and mix color to controlled values with artist paints, pastels, and pencils.

Dimensions: 4 cms x 17 cms or 1.5" x 6.625"

G-Lab™ 2.0 Chroma Scale - 16 Hues

Included with Artworks Basic

The G-Lab™ 2.0 Chroma Scale includes every second hue from the 32 hues in the G-Lab™ 2.0 Color Wheel. Each hue on the Chroma Scale ranges from Low 2 (L2) to High 8 (H8) while keeping the same value level. Each of the purest hues on this chart matches its equivalent on the color wheel. For example, R1 is the same chroma as R1 on the color wheel. Both are H8.

This is a handy, practical tool with more than enough accuracy to control the low, middle, and high chroma intensities when mixing color with paints, pastels, and pencils.

Dimensions: 11.5 cms x 16 cms or 4.5 " x 6.25 "
